Novel Method of Velocity Estimation of LFMCW Radar

To reduce the influence of range-velocity coupling of LFMCW radar echo signal on range measuring, a novel method of velocity estimation has been proposed, based on the response equation of moving targets under wideband LFMCW stimulation. In this method, velocity of spatially distributed targets with several dominant scattering centers is estimated. According to the estimated velocity, the algorithm of motion compensation (MC) of range measured and range image is presented. The effectiveness and feasibility of this method are proved by the results of computer simulation.
